Flanking maneuvers refer to military tactics where forces move around the sides of an enemy formation to attack from a position of advantage, often catching them off guard. This tactic is crucial in naval warfare as it allows a fleet to disrupt enemy lines and engage their forces from unexpected angles, maximizing damage while minimizing direct confrontation. Understanding flanking maneuvers highlights the importance of strategy and adaptability in naval engagements.
